Ahitub (a-hî'tub), brother, i.e., friend, of goodness. 1. The grandson of Ell, and father of Ahiah or Ahimelech. 1 Samuel 14:3; 1 Samuel 22:9; 1 Samuel 22:11-12; 1 Samuel 22:20. We do not know whether he ever exercised the functions of high priest. 2. The father, or, possibly, grandfather of Zadok. 2 Samuel 8:17; 1 Chronicles 6:7-8; 1 Chronicles 6:62; 1 Chronicles 9:11; 1 Chronicles 18:16; Ezra 7:2; Nehemiah 11:11. It is probable from Nehemiah 11:11 that he was actually high priest.
